Dunleavy asks Legislature for do-over on public health nursing veto as covid surges

In his veto, the governor’s administration claimed that the gap could be made up with federal funds and then in an editorial later claimed that no public health nurses would be laid off due to the vetoes. What he didn’t mention was agency has extreme staffing problems with as much as a 30% vacancy rate when the pandemic started, according to the budget documents.
